1. Keyword Research and Optimization:
One of the fundamental aspects of SEO is keyword research and optimization. This process involves identifying the keywords and phrases that potential visitors are likely to use when searching for information or products related to your website. By targeting the right keywords, you can increase your website’s visibility in relevant search queries.
Keyword optimization involves strategically incorporating these targeted keywords into various elements of your website, such as titles, headings, meta tags, and content. However, it’s important to use keywords naturally and avoid keyword stuffing, as search engines now prioritize user intent and relevancy over keyword density.

3. On-Page Optimization:
On-page optimization refers to the optimization techniques implemented directly on your website’s pages to improve its search engine visibility. This involves optimizing various on-page elements, such as titles, headings, meta descriptions, URLs, and internal linking structure.
Ensure that your page titles and headings are descriptive, include relevant keywords, and accurately represent the content of each page. Write compelling meta descriptions that entice users to click on your website in the search results. Optimize your URLs to be concise, readable, and include relevant keywords. Finally, implement a logical and user-friendly internal linking structure that helps search engines understand the relationships between different pages on your website.

4. Off-Page Optimization:
Off-page optimization refers to the actions taken outside of your website to improve its visibility and reputation. It primarily involves building high-quality backlinks from other reputable websites. Backlinks act as votes of confidence for your website, signaling to search engines that your content is valuable and trustworthy.
To acquire backlinks, you can engage in various strategies, such as guest blogging, influencer outreach, content promotion, and social media marketing. However, it’s important to focus on quality rather than quantity when building backlinks. Aim for authoritative websites in your industry that have a strong online presence and are relevant to your content.

Site Structure and Navigation: A well-organized site structure helps search engines crawl and index your website more effectively. Ensure a logical hierarchy with clear navigation, using breadcrumb menus and internal linking to establish connections between pages. This enhances user experience and helps search engines understand the structure of your website.

URL Structure: Optimizing your URLs can contribute to better search engine rankings. Use descriptive and keyword-rich URLs that accurately represent the content of each page. Avoid long, convoluted URLs with unnecessary parameters or special characters. Implement canonical tags to consolidate duplicate content and guide search engines to the preferred version.

XML Sitemap: An XML sitemap is a file that lists all the important pages on your website. It helps search engines discover and index your content more efficiently. Ensure your XML sitemap is up-to-date, contains all relevant pages, and adheres to search engine guidelines.
